Key Duties & Responsibilities:
- Plan and schedule age-appropriate curriculum involving various activities to stimulate children’s cognitive skills, abilities, and development.
- Design a daily and weekly schedule
- Ensures a safe, healthy, and nurturing environment for the children.
- Maintains the classroom in a clean, orderly, and safe fashion that is age-appropriate for the children.
- Monitors and records daily observations of children’s behavior and activities.
- Complete parent-teacher conferences to discuss children’s development and concerns.
- Provide basic care and caregiving activities
- Evaluate children to ensure they are reaching developmental milestones
Communicates with families daily and updates them on their children’s activities
- Maintains accurate attendance and enrollment records, and maintains appropriate confidential records.
- Acts as a lead worker and team player to the Teacher Assistants; trains and directs the work of all teachers in the classroom.
Lead Staff Qualifications:
- Associate Degree in Early Childhood/related field (Preferred)
- Required minimum of a CDA or 16 credits of college coursework in a field/related field.
- 1-year experience teaching preschool-age level.
- Strong understanding of child development
- Ability to relate joyfully and sensitively to children.
- Patient, kind, and nurturing
- Excellent organizational, communication, and time management skills
- Must be able to perform physical activities, such as but not limited to, lifting children, bending, standing, climbing, or walking.
- Must pass MICHIGAN CHILD CARE BACKGROUND CHECK.
- Must have current or be willing to complete training in CPR, First Aid, and Bloodborne Pathogens, SIDS, and Safe Sleep.
